Job description

Job Title: QC Technician - Food

Location: Tipton

Salary: £13.66 per hour / £30,188 per year

Industry: FMCG - Food Manufacturing

Job Type: Permanent, Full Time

Shift: Twilight Shift, Monday to Thursday 3pm to 1am, Friday 2pm to 9pm

QC Technician Benefits
  • Competitive salary package
  • Company pension scheme
  • Free onsite parking
  • Training and development opportunities
  • Genuine path for progression
  • Supportive and collaborative working environment
Key QC Technician Responsibilities
  • Ensure all Critical Control Points (CCPs) are monitored and compliant
  • Carry out quality control checks on production lines to ensure products meet specification standards
  • Support compliance with procedures where applicable
  • Ensure all manufactured products are safe, legal and meet required quality standards
  • Assist with preparation for customer, retailer and third-party audits
  • Conduct GMP, Glass & Plastic, and Internal Audits across the site
  • Manage non-conformances and support corrective action implementation
  • Monitor product rotation and date coding procedures across all departments
  • Collect microbiological and environmental samples for testing and analysis
  • Verify compliance with QA systems including HACCP, GMP, allergen control, traceability and packaging standards
  • Create and manage pallet labels and case labels accurately
  • Maintain accurate quality records and documentation
Required QC Technician Experience
Essential Experience
  • Previous experience within a Quality or Technical role in Food Manufacturing
  • Good understanding of HACCP, GMP and food safety standards
  • Strong attention to detail and accuracy
  • Ability to complete paperwork and maintain accurate records
  • Good communication skills with a clear understanding of English
  • Ability to work effectively both independently and within a team
  • Positive and proactive attitude towards food safety and quality standards
Desirable Qualifications & Experience
  • Food Safety or HACCP qualification
  • Knowledge of retailer standards and third-party audits
  • Experience with compliance standards
